Is Maryland’s PCMH Pilot payment structure different from a managed care capitation payment?

0

Yes, Maryland’s PCMH Pilot is designed to offer providers a fixed and incentive payment in addition to the fee-for-service payment they receive for treating patients. Neither the fixed nor the incentive payments are global capitation payment for all patient treatment services.
